The key to the film is the chemistry between the two leads. Orson Welles is perfectly cast as Rochester, and Joan Fontaine is excellent as Jane. While I generally imagine Jane Eyre with a bit more fire, Fontaine's take still clearly possesses the intelligence, will, and inner strength that has made the character so beloved to generations. Her quiet power is felt, even in the presence of an actor with the presence of Orson Welles. That is no small achievement.…
